jQueryとは?
jQueryは、JavaScriptで書いていた内容を、より短いコードで簡単にわかりやすく記述できるJavaScriptのライブラリです。2006年にJohn Resigによってリリースされて以来、その使いやすさと機能の豊富さから多くのWebサイト制作に採用され、Web業界の発展に最も大きく貢献したライブラリの一つと言われています。
jQueryのメリット
jQueryを利用するメリットは数多くありますが、主なものを挙げると以下の点が挙げられます。
メリット | 説明 |
---|---|
簡潔な記述 | JavaScriptで何行も記述していた処理を、jQueryではわずか数行で実現できます。 |
クロスブラウザ対応 | ブラウザごとに異なるJavaScriptの動作を吸収し、統一的な記述で動作させることができます。 |
豊富な機能 | DOM操作、イベント処理、アニメーション、Ajaxなど、Webサイト制作に必要な機能が豊富に揃っています。 |
プラグインによる拡張性 | 世界中の開発者によって作成されたプラグインを利用することで、さらに多彩な機能を追加できます。 |
jQueryの基本的な使い方
jQueryを使用するには、HTMLファイルにjQueryのライブラリを読み込む必要があります。CDNを利用する方法と、ダウンロードしたファイルをサーバーにアップロードする方法があります。
CDNを利用する場合
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
ダウンロードしたファイルを利用する場合
<script src="js/jquery-3.6.0.min.js"></script>
jQueryのライブラリを読み込んだ後は、以下のように記述することでjQueryの機能を利用できます。
<script>
$(document).ready(function(){
// jQueryのコードを記述
});
</script>
jQueryのコード例
要素の取得
<p id="sample">サンプルテキスト</p>
<script>
$(document).ready(function(){
// idがsampleの要素を取得
var element = $("#sample");
});
</script>
イベント処理
<button id="button">クリック</button>
<script>
$(document).ready(function(){
// idがbuttonの要素をクリックした時の処理
$("#button").click(function(){
alert("クリックされました");
});
});
</script>
まとめ
jQueryは、Webサイト制作を効率化するための強力なツールです。その使いやすさと機能の豊富さから、多くのWebサイトで採用されており、今後もWeb開発において重要な役割を担っていくと考えられます。
参考資料
よくある質問
Q1. jQueryを使うにはJavaScriptの知識が必要ですか?
A1. ある程度のJavaScriptの知識があると、jQueryをより深く理解して活用することができます。しかし、基本的な構文や概念を学ぶことで、JavaScriptの初心者でもjQueryを使ったWebサイト制作を行うことは可能です。
Q2. jQueryは無料で利用できますか?
A2. はい、jQueryはMITライセンスで公開されているオープンソースソフトウェアなので、無料で利用することができます。
Q3. jQueryは古いライブラリですか?
A3. jQueryは2006年にリリースされたライブラリですが、現在も活発に開発が続けられており、最新のWeb標準に対応しています。そのため、安心して利用することができます。
その他の参考記事:jquery dialog option